Singing sensation Zoe Birkett "popped" back to school yesterday. But with offers of recording contracts already coming in, she's extremely unlikely to have to return to the classroom full-time.

Pop Idol finalist Zoe, 16, was back at Carmel RC Technology College, in Darlington, to record a sequence for this Saturday's show.

She was surrounded by her friends as she showed the film crew around the school, where she is a sixth form student.

She revealed that - win or lose in the television contest, which has become a national obsession - she has already been offered a number of record deals.

She said: "I have had some offers already, but I can't do anything until I know where I get to on the show.

"Obviously, if something comes of it then I will have a new career, but I could still end up back at college.

"At the moment, I am just taking it a day at a time and enjoying being treated like a star.

"It is great to come back and see my friends and my home. I miss it all when I'm away. I just wish I could have stayed longer."

Zoe has received praise from Pop Idol judges, viewers and the production team on the show, who have congratulated her for her down-to-earth attitude to life.

Yesterday, she burst into tears when she was asked to sing in a special assembly by headmaster James O'Neill.

Mr O'Neill said: "Zoe has appeared in all our performances and took the lead role of Dazzle Star, in Dazzle, last year. Through all this she did her GCSEs and got excellent results and now she is studying A-levels.

"We are extremely proud of Zoe. We look forward to seeing her get through on Saturday and then getting through to being the winner."

Former head of music at Carmel, Andrew Ramsey, made a special visit to the school to see Zoe in action as she performed If I Loved You, from Carousel.

After receiving a standing ovation from her school friends and teachers, Zoe was whisked back to London for more rehearsals for Saturday's show.

As she left she said: "I would like to thank everyone in Darlington for giving me so much support.

"This has been the most amazing few weeks. I am loving every minute of it."
